Empowering banks to offer seamless, app-based cash access through OneBanx kiosks.
OneBanx, the UK-based fintech and a GLORY group company dedicated to enhancing in-person banking services, today unveiled a strategic initiative aimed at integrating cash deposit and withdrawals capabilities directly into partner banks' mobile apps. This move represents a significant step in OneBanx's mission to bridge the gap between digital banking and physical cash access.
Strategic Vision
Recognising the evolving needs of consumers and the banking industry's shift towards digital solutions, OneBanx is developing a suite of secure APIs. These APIs will enable partner banks to offer their customers the ability to initiate and complete cash deposits and withdrawals from OneBanx kiosks using their existing mobile banking apps. This integration ensures that customers can access cash without the need for physical cards or third-party digital wallets.
Complementing Existing Digital Payment Solutions
While digital payment platforms like Apple Pay and Google Pay have streamlined retail transactions, OneBanx’s approach focuses on enhancing the utility of banks’ own apps. By embedding cash access features directly into their apps, banks can provide a more comprehensive service offering—catering to customers who value the convenience of digital banking alongside the practicality of cash.
OneBanx releases a joint white paper with Enryo this week titled ‘Cash as Payments Infrastructure’, which highlights that the vast majority of people still use cash at least occasionally. This underscores that beyond vulnerable groups, most of the population maintains some connection to cash—calling for a long-term strategic approach to ensure these users are served efficiently and sustainably well into the future.
Benefits for Banks and Their Customers
- Enhanced Customer Experience: Customers can enjoy a unified banking experience, managing their finances and accessing cash through a single, familiar platform.
- Increased Digital Engagement: Introducing cash access features within bank apps can serve as a gateway for customers who are less digitally active, encouraging gradual adoption of digital banking services.
- Cost-Effective Infrastructure: Banks can extend their service reach without the overhead of maintaining traditional branch networks, leveraging OneBanx’s kiosk infrastructure.
Collaborative Development and Deployment
OneBanx is actively collaborating with partner banks to pilot this integrated solution, with plans to roll out the service later in the year. This phased approach ensures that the solution is tailored to meet the specific needs of each bank’s customer base.
